Development of the Paternal Brain in Humans throughout Pregnancy

<title>Abstract</title> <p>Previous studies have demonstrated that paternal caregiving behaviours are reliant on neural pathways similar to those supporting maternal care. Interestingly, a greater variability exists in parental phenotypes in males than in females among individuals and mammalian species.
